Does anyone have a script or command line that will optimally compile
all code in a given directory, i.e. don't compile specs that have bodies
or separates. I have a library of reuse code that does not contain any
kind of main and I just want to compile everything. I currently compile
*.ads and then *.adb, but this of course attempts to compile specs
that don't need to be compiled.
